ANIMAL COLLECTIVE SET OUT ON A NORTH AMERICAN SPRING TOUR
A NEW LABEL AND A NEW RECORD TO FOLLOW THIS FALL


Animal Collective
Animal Collective is one of the most innovative and interesting bands around these days. It's rare when a show comes to town that is so different than most shows you'll see all year. Creative, bewildering, whatever you want to call it, these shows are a fierce artistic explosion that under no circumstances should be missed. You'll never know what you're going to get and that is the brilliance of this band.

Animal Collective is a group of four best friends who grew up playing and recording music together in Baltimore County Maryland. Why Animal? Cause it's the only word they could think of that made any remote connection to what they thought their sound was like and of course, they love their fellow animals very much. Why collective? Cause they have always wanted to be the ones who define what and who AC is. Two people? Four people? Why not? Don't be surprised if you go to see them and it's not what you thought it would be, and try not to get too upset. AC continues to make music after seven years, six studio records and one live record, that combines a love of sonic free form electronic horror gospel hip-hop soul pop madness and brings it all together into something that is (hopefully) at times totally pleasing and at others completely scary and confusing but most importantly is refreshing in this crazy crazy world. The four song People EP came out earlier this year on FatCat Records. The new record will be out on Domino Records in September 2007.
